About This Item

New York: Grosset & Dunlap, 1960. 1st Edition 1st Printing. Hardcover. Near Very Good/Near Very Good. First American edition. Hardback. pictorial cloth x + 181 pp. Illustrated g Near Very Good condition (spine slightly faded, not affecting titles) in Near Very Good, unclipped dust jacket (corners chipped). No inscriptions

About Alexander's Books

Alexander's Books was founded in 1987 and initially traded as a bookshop in Kenilworth, Warwickshire. The stock consists of approximately 15,000 books on most subjects, but specialises in History, Literature, Children's books and Topography with a good sprinkling of other subjects.
